I placed an add a couple of weeks ago on my local Craigs List. I have had a lot of response and am going tomorrow to pick up my first pieces.I titled it "Gnarly wood wanted". I placed it in the "Material" section. Here is the add

I am a hobby wood turner looking for material to make bowls. Crotch pieces, burls, lower trunk sections, root balls are all desirable. Basically the more twisted and gnarly it is the better. Must be fairly solid though. Any hard wood species will work. Box Elder, cherry, walnut, oak, fruit trees, etc. I prefer stuff at least 15" in diameter. I have a saw with 24" bar so I can cut some pretty big pieces. If you look at it and think to yourself, " this is gonna be a real pain to split" I'm interested in it. Please email me.

I thought it may be worth a try for some of you having difficulty procuring wood.

Ok......I picked up my first wood from my CL advertisement. (pics below) This was just a small crabapple tree a gal wanted cut down because she was tired of the mess it made on her deck. I got a couple of decent crotch pieces from it. There is a pinkish cast to the sap wood, interested to see how it turns. I have arrangements to pick up some Box elder, oak, and Maple next weekend from another response to my ad.
